Olá, eu estou tendo problema com alguns programas, que solucionava facilmente via aur no manjaro, mas nao estou conseguindo lidar com AUR no Arch GUI, tem como deixar a Gnome Software pesquisando por AUR como a interface de pacotes do Manjaro?
A pergunta ainda é valida, mas consegui contornar, eu estava instalando pelo git aplicações e algumas nao estavam rodando muito bem, a solução foi:
-
googlar aplicação AUR
-
entrar no aur.archlinux.org da aplicação
-
comando - git clone (site fornecido dentro do anterior)
-
comando - cd (nome da pasta que foi criada, onde os arquivos foram descarregados)
-
comando - makepkg -si
dai em diante leia as infos do terminal e siga com a instalação
- comando - cd … e comando rm -R (nome da pasta que foi criada, onde os arquivos foram descarregados), o que removera a pasta que foi baixada do git.
deu certo com o mangohud q passou a funcionar corretamente e com o timeshift
Segui o mesmo caminho, mas fiquei com o problema das atualizações.
Depois que o pamac-aur (cli) deu problema no Arch, acabei adotando o yay para continuar fazendo atualizações regulares:
git clone https://aur.archlinux.org/yay-git.git
cd yay-git
makepkg -si
Para atualizar:
yay -Sua
Ele faz 3 perguntas safadas, que no começo me deixaram em dúvida:
$ date; yay -Sua; date
Sun 6 Feb 08:10:21 -03 2022
:: Searching AUR for updates...
:: 2 Packages to upgrade.
2 aur/google-chrome 97.0.4692.99-1 -> 98.0.4758.80-1
1 aur/yay-git 11.1.0.r3.g65ecee9-1 -> 11.1.1.r0.gc5bea07-1
==> Packages to exclude: (eg: "1 2 3", "1-3", "^4" or repo name)
==>
:: Checking for conflicts...
:: Checking for inner conflicts...
[Aur:2] google-chrome-98.0.4758.80-1 yay-git-11.1.1.r0.gc5bea07-1
2 google-chrome (Installed) (Build Files Exist)
1 yay-git (Installed) (Build Files Exist)
==> Packages to cleanBuild?
==> [N]one [A]ll [Ab]ort [I]nstalled [No]tInstalled or (1 2 3, 1-3, ^4)
==> A
:: Deleting (1/2): /home/flavio/.cache/yay/google-chrome
:: Deleting (2/2): /home/flavio/.cache/yay/yay-git
:: (1/2) Downloaded PKGBUILD: yay-git
:: (2/2) Downloaded PKGBUILD: google-chrome
2 google-chrome (Installed) (Build Files Exist)
1 yay-git (Installed) (Build Files Exist)
==> Diffs to show?
==> [N]one [A]ll [Ab]ort [I]nstalled [No]tInstalled or (1 2 3, 1-3, ^4)
==> N
...
-
Quais pacotes “excluir” (da atualização) – teclo Enter, pois não quero excluir nenhum – quero atualizar todos.
-
Quais pacotes “cleanBuild” – escolho ALL, para limpar os “Builds” pré-existentes, e atualizar todos
-
De quais pacotes eu quero examinar as “diferenças”? – escolho NENHUM, pois eu não iria mesmo entender nada.
Para instalar pacotes:
yay -S google-chrome
https://aur.archlinux.org/packages/pamac-all
aqui esta o garboso e elegante, é o que eu fiz na resposta que dei só que DIVERSAS vezes, pq vc vai instalar ele, ele pede dependências, dependências que pedem mais dependências, q quase nenhuma tem no pacman, maioria vc vai instalando da aur como fiz com mangohud, timeshift, as dependências, e agora ele! Mas no final deu certo!!


